Amid less gloomy OBR forecasts the chancellor is expected to take first steps towards cutting personal taxes Jeremy Hunt will announce 110 measures to boost Britain’s stagnant economy and bow to demands from anxious Tory MPs for tax cuts when he delivers his second autumn statement on Wednesday.
